“Hmm.” Ymir nodded without saying much. After all, these civilians were indeed weak. Although they had no shortage of prey, the hunting party had to consume most of their food to maintain their strength, so there was not much left for the women and children. Therefore, it was only right that they replenished their bodies.
"Hello! Take your men, grab the fishing nets, and come with me!" Ismir called to his squad leader, Hello.
"Yes, sir!" Haro immediately put down the tent he was holding and led the Nature Guardians team, along with their fishing nets, to the banks of the Swift River.
"Ymir, take them and set up the tents, and while you're at it, clear out some debris and make a clear space!" Ismir said, looking at the overgrown wasteland.
“Okay!” Ymir nodded.
……
"Be careful, all of you! I sent you fishing, not to feed the fish!" Ismir pulled a soldier back from the water and immediately used magic to summon vines to wrap around their waists. After all, the Swift River was beautiful and full of fish, with many large creatures and even aquatic magical beasts. The fishing boats in Palembang and Swift River were equipped with professionals and had defensive and dispelling magic arrays inscribed on them, which showed that fishing was a dangerous business.
"I'm sorry, sir!" the soldier said, blushing as he was pulled back.
"Be careful!" Ismir shook his head and said helplessly.
"Sir, are these enough fish?" Haro asked, tossing the fish, strung together with vines, onto the carriage beside him.
"Are you feeding a cat? Is that enough soup for over a hundred people?" Ismir glanced at it. Good heavens, taking back only twenty or thirty fish the length of an arm is an insult, isn't it?
"Good heavens! A fish's on! Help me pull it in!" Suddenly, a nature guardian was almost pulled into the water by the fishing net in his hand. He bent down and desperately pulled back to the side, calling for help from the crowd.
"Whoosh!" Ismir didn't stand on ceremony and, disregarding all martial ethics, threw out several vines to help drag up the fishing net.
Soon, with the sound of fish splashing and struggling in the water, the bag of fish was pulled ashore by everyone working together. At a glance, there were at least twenty or thirty white fish. Haro immediately ran over happily to kill and process the fish.
"Huh? Why is there so much smoke?" Suddenly, someone turned around unintentionally and found that thick smoke had been rising from the camp behind them, which made everyone's hearts jump.
"Run!" Ismir's pupils contracted and he immediately sprinted away. Haro behind him grabbed a spear from the ground and chased after him. The others also seemed to wake up from a dream, grabbed their weapons, and ran back panting.
……
"You..." Ismir ran back to the camp, panting, and was about to speak anxiously when he suddenly noticed Ymir squatting on the ground. Following Ymir's gaze, he saw a group of hunting party members lighting fires with torches, women and old people slowly tidying up and setting up tents, and children running wildly in the clearings created by the fire. They had never played so happily before, and they never dared to make any noise before... Ismir and his group returned dusty and stood there, somewhat at a loss.
"Where are the fish?" Ymir frowned. Twelve people went out and couldn't even catch a single fish? Are fish these days that clever?
"I thought the camp had been attacked! I was by the river watching thick smoke billowing out! I was so scared I threw away all the fish!" Ismir said irritably, thankfully it was a false alarm.
"Hurry up with the fire, I didn't expect it to bring you back, sir..." Ymir shook his head, not expecting Ismir to react so strongly.
"Good heavens! Go take a look at the river! Thick smoke billowing out, you'd think a forbidden fire spell had been used!" Ismir smacked his lips.
"Alright, everyone's waiting for dinner!" Ymir stood up and waved his hand, signaling Ismir to get back to work.
……
"Where is Ymir?" Ismir, leading the wagon back, looked around. Ymir, who had been sitting there just moments before, was gone, along with the hunting party and his own settler. "My lord, Lord Ymir said he was going to bring back some wood and stones. Shall we cook first?" Old man Ad appeared and told Ismir what Ymir had instructed him to do before leaving.
“Alright! Let the women come and cook!” Ismir nodded, making way for the cleaned white fish that had already been placed on the carriage behind him.
"Come and cook!" Ade clapped his hands, and immediately countless hungry children surrounded him.
Ismir quickly ordered the soldiers to distribute the iron pots and other cooking utensils he had prepared. The men hurriedly rummaged through the pots and other seasonings and handed them to the women.
"Squeak!" The sound of the heavy wheels was so loud it made one's teeth ache. Ismir looked in the direction of the sound and saw Ymir, who looked like a small mountain, carrying a log. Behind him, an armored earth dragon was carrying several logs, and behind them was a row of wagons piled with logs as thick as a human head.
"Where did you get all this stuff?" Ismir's mind hadn't quite caught up yet.
“They’re everywhere!” Ymir pointed to the forest in the distance.
"No...no, how did you chop them down? With a spear or a longsword?" Ismir glanced at the logging axes still piled up on the open ground. They had unloaded everything from the carts to load wood. If they didn't have axes, did they use swords to chop them down?
"How did you know? It's the sword!" Ymir looked at him with a "you're so smart" expression and raised the greatsword in his hand. The three-meter-long sword gleamed with a cold light!
"..." Ismir pursed his lips and remained silent. Was this logging really not a waste of resources? The neat cuts on the logs were clearly made by battle qi cutting.
"Did you use a skill to cut down the tree?" Ismir scratched his head.
“Yes! One slash and it cuts down a whole bunch of enemies!” Ymir weighed the greatsword in his hand, and Ismir felt the earth tremble.
……
After eating fish soup and bread, the women and children began to go into their tents to rest. It was getting late, and the sun was about to set below the horizon. Meanwhile, Ismir and Ymir and a group of men were working hard to tamp logs into the ground, trying to create the beginnings of a village.
"Let's get the logs tied up today, and then we can build slowly later!" Ymir stood up a log and laid her greatsword flat, striking it like a hammer.
“I think it would be better if we built a simple stone fortress first. If we encounter danger, everyone can go into the stone fortress for refuge!” Ismir said. The so-called stone fortress is the prototype of the lord’s castle. The original purpose of the castle was to protect the common people who depended on the surrounding area.
“That works too. I’ll take some people to collect stones tomorrow!” Ymir nodded. Wooden and stone walls didn’t provide a sense of security. A simple stone fortress would make everyone feel more at ease. Even if they were invaded, they could retreat into the fortress and he was confident he could protect everyone’s safety. After all, fighting in a confined space was exactly what he was good at!
“By the way, sir, you should give your territory a name! You’ll need to report it to the king later!” Haro reminded him from the side.
"Name? What should I call him?" Ismir's eyes darted around.
Suddenly he noticed Ymir's helmet lying to the side. A gentle evening breeze was blowing, and the wind whistled as it passed over the helmet.
“Let’s call it Windhelm Town!” Ismir smiled, firmly believing that Windhelm Town would one day become Windhelm City!
